To perform an ollie crouch down and lean back with your rear leg. Pull your entrance leg up, lifting the board into the air, and begin to move your back again leg up to satisfy it. Land with your board's nose to start with and use your knees to soak up the impact.

They are frequently Obligatory in beginner's classes and their use lowers the chance of wrist personal injury by half.[65] Moreover it is crucial for snow boarders to learn the way to fall with out stopping the autumn with their hand by trying to "push" the slope away, as landing a wrist that is bent at a 90-degree angle raise the potential for it breaking. Somewhat, landing with the arms stretched out (like a wing) and slapping the slope with the whole arm is a highly effective way to break a tumble. Here is the method used by practitioners of judo as well as other martial arts to break a drop when they are thrown in opposition to the ground by a coaching spouse.

Freeriding is a design and not using a set of governing principles or established course, generally on purely natural, un-groomed terrain. The basic allows for several snowboarding styles within a fluid movement and spontaneity through By natural means rugged terrain.
